First, you will ride toward one of the most famous Bulgarian historical sights, Rila Monastery. The ride to it is amazing, with beautiful views of Rila Mountain and good curves. The monastery is the biggest in the Balkans, and it is part of the UNESCO World Heritage List. It was built in 1335, but its history can be traced to the middle of the 10th century. Today, you will reach Greece. After breakfast, you will start riding toward Kavala. You will ride through the scenic roads of Pirin Mountain until you reach the border. Kavala is one of the important Greek ports since the time of Ancient Greece. The historical part still keeps remains from the fortifications and the aqueduct from the time of the Roman Empire. You will have a guided visit to the place and you can have lunch at the beautiful marina. After the break, you will start your ride toward Thessaloniki. After breakfast, you will start the ride toward the first point of interest of the day, Vergina royal tombs. This is where the ancient capital of the Macedonia was located - Eagia. You will visit the tomb of Philip II, the father of Alexander the Great. You will learn about this amazing person and his Empire. Its impact led to one of the most impressive epochs in European and Middle-Eastern history - the Hellenistic period. After that, you will enter North Macedonia. A country that was established in 1991 after the collapse of Yugoslavia. The region is very important to Bulgarian history too.
